Software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

Super Micro Computer Spain, S.L. · 2 hours ago

Software Engineer

Supermicro is a leading provider of advanced server, storage, and networking solutions for various sectors including Cloud Computing and Enterprise IT. They are seeking a Software Engineer to ensure the security of websites and applications by conducting vulnerability assessments, penetration testing, and responding to security inquiries from customers.

Data StorageInternet of ThingsNetwork HardwareSoftware

Responsibilities

Conduct Vulnerability Assessments: Identify and assess vulnerabilities in computer systems, networks, and applications through various methods, including automated tools and manual testing
Security Support: Investigate and PoC security issues reported by customers or global security incident regarding vulnerabilities and respond in timely manner
Penetration Testing: Perform ethical hacking and simulate cyberattacks to identify and exploit vulnerabilities, emphasizing on unauthorized access, privilege escalation, and data breaches
Security Analysis: Analyze and evaluate security risks and propose mitigations, considering industry best practices and compliance requirements
Report Generation: Prepare detailed and comprehensive reports outlining vulnerabilities, potential impacts, and recommendations for remediation
Collaboration: Work closely with IT and security teams to understand the organization's infrastructure, applications, and security controls. Provide guidance on security best practices
Stay Informed: Keep abreast of the latest cybersecurity threats, vulnerabilities, and industry trends. Continuously update skills and knowledge to adapt to evolving security landscapes
Tool Evaluation: Assess and utilize various penetration testing tools and frameworks to enhance testing efficiency and effectiveness. Research and Development: Engage in ongoing research to develop new techniques, tools, and methodologies to enhance penetration testing capabilities and stay ahead of emerging threats

Qualification

Penetration TestingVulnerability AssessmentSecurity CertificationsOperating SystemsNetworking ProtocolsProgramming SkillsWeb Application SecurityEthical StandardsCommunication Skills

Required

A bachelor's or master's degree in Computer Science, Information Technology, Cybersecurity, or related fields
Any Security Certifications: CEH, OSCP, CISSP, GPEN, ECSA, or other information security-related participation certificates or course certificates
Proficient in various operating systems (Windows, Linux, Unix, etc.)
Knowledge of networking protocols and technologies
Programming and scripting skills
Web application security testing skills
Wireless network security testing skills
Familiarity with penetration testing tools (e.g., Metasploit, Burp Suite, Nmap)
3+ years experience in conducting penetration tests
Understanding of security vulnerabilities and exploitation techniques
Knowledge of security best practices and standards
Ability to communicate findings effectively to technical and non-technical stakeholders
Strong report writing skills to document test results and recommendations
Adherence to a strong code of ethics and a commitment to conducting tests in a lawful and responsible manner

Benefits

Comprehensive benefits package
Participation in bonus and equity award programs

Company

Super Micro Computer Spain, S.L.

twittertwitter
company-logo
Super Micro Computer Inc., fundada en 1993 en California, USA, fabricante líder en placas base, chasis y servidores de altas prestaciones.